CellarPro split wine cellar refrigeration systems can be used in wine cellars from 200 to 2000 cu. ft. These systems have variable-speed centrifugal fans in the evaporator unit, with settings for high performance use and for quiet operation. The condensing units can handle environments as hot as 110℉ and as cold as 0℉ with a heater modification, which makes them an excellent choice for a wide variety of cellar locations.
